Kay Phaneng (chicken With Coconut Milk)

INGREDIENTS

1 Onion, chopped
1 Clove garlic, minced
1/2 lb Ground pork
1/4 Or 1/3 pkg fried cured pork
rinds
Red OR white pepper to taste
Salt or Nam Pla
Coconut milk
2 lb Chicken

INSTRUCTIONS

Mix together in a bowl the onion, garlic, pork, pork rinds, pepper,
salt and just a little coconut milk. Stuff the well-cleaned chicken
with this mixture and put the chicken in a deep pan half filled with
coconut milk.  Cook over low heat until the chicken is well done and
the coconut  milk is reduced to cream, then the sauce will be of the
correct  consistency. Remove from heat. Serve hot, with the coconut
milk  poured over the chicken.  From:  PEARL S. BUCK'S ORIENTAL
